File tree Expand file tree Collapse file tree 1 file changed +5
-1
lines changed
services/dask-sidecar/src/simcore_service_dask_sidecar Expand file tree Collapse file tree 1 file changed +5
-1
lines changed Original file line number Diff line number Diff line change 2020from models_library .rabbitmq_messages import LoggerRabbitMessage
2121from servicelib .logging_utils import LogLevelInt , LogMessageStr , log_catch
2222
23+ from .rabbitmq_plugin import get_rabbitmq_client
24+
2325_logger = logging .getLogger (__name__ )
2426
2527
@@ -90,14 +92,15 @@ async def publish_logs(
9092 log_level : LogLevelInt ,
9193 ) -> None :
9294 with log_catch (logger = _logger , reraise = False ):
93-
95+ rabbitmq_client = get_rabbitmq_client ( get_worker ())
9496 base_message = LoggerRabbitMessage (
9597 user_id = self .task_owner .user_id ,
9698 project_id = self .task_owner .project_id ,
9799 node_id = self .task_owner .node_id ,
98100 messages = [message ],
99101 log_level = log_level ,
100102 )
103+ await rabbitmq_client .publish (base_message .channel_name , base_message )
101104 if self .task_owner .has_parent :
102105 assert self .task_owner .parent_project_id # nosec
103106 assert self .task_owner .parent_node_id # nosec
@@ -108,6 +111,7 @@ async def publish_logs(
108111 messages = [message ],
109112 log_level = log_level ,
110113 )
114+ await rabbitmq_client .publish (parent_message .channel_name , base_message )
111115
112116 publish_event (
113117 self .logs ,
You can’t perform that action at this time.
0 commit comments